Quick and easy oats with honey: ready in 5 minutes!

Quick and easy oats with honey are a nutritious breakfast option made with multi-grain oatmeal, water, salt, and honey. Ready in just 5 minutes, this simple recipe delivers a deliciously sweet start to your day.

Cook time 5 min
Prep time 5 min

Ingredients:

1.50 cups multi-grain oatmeal
4 cups water
1 dash salt
5 tsp honey

Instructions:

1. Prep Your Ingredients:
- Measure out 1.5 cups of multi-grain oatmeal.
- Pour 4 cups of water into a medium-sized saucepan.
- Have a dash of salt and 5 teaspoons of honey on hand.
2. Bring Water to a Boil:
- Place the saucepan with water on the stove over high heat.
- When the water starts to boil, carefully add the dash of salt.
3. Add Oatmeal:
- Stir the oatmeal into the boiling water.
- Reduce the heat to medium.
4. Cook the Oatmeal:
- Stir occasionally to prevent sticking.
- Continue to cook for about 3-5 minutes or until the oatmeal reaches your desired consistency.
5. Sweeten with Honey:
- Remove the saucepan from the heat.
- Stir in the 5 teaspoons of honey, ensuring it’s evenly distributed throughout the oatmeal.
6. Serve:
- Pour the cooked oatmeal into bowls.
- You can add additional toppings like fresh fruits, nuts, or a splash of milk if desired.
7. Enjoy:
- Serve hot and enjoy your quick and easy oats with honey!

Quick and easy oats with honey: ready in 5 minutes! FAQ:

How long does it take to cook the oatmeal?

The oatmeal cooks for about 3-5 minutes after adding it to the boiling water. Adjust the cooking time based on your preferred consistency.

What pan size is recommended for this recipe?

A medium-sized saucepan is recommended to hold the 4 cups of water and 1.5 cups of oatmeal comfortably, allowing for some boiling room.

Can I use a different sweetener instead of honey?

Yes, you can substitute honey with maple syrup, agave nectar, or brown sugar based on your preference, adjusting the quantity as necessary for desired sweetness.

How should I store leftover oatmeal?

Store any leftover oatmeal in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at with a splash of water or milk before serving.

What are some good toppings for oatmeal?

You can add fresh fruits, nuts, seeds, cinnamon, or a splash of milk/yogurt as toppings to enhance the flavor and nutritional value of your oatmeal.

Tips:

- Use a non-stick pot to prevent the oats from sticking to the bottom.

- Stir the oats frequently to ensure even cooking and to prevent clumping.

- Adjust the consistency by adding more or less water, depending on how thick or runny you prefer your oatmeal.

- Feel free to customize your oatmeal with additional toppings such as fruits, nuts, or seeds to add more flavor and nutritional value.

- Using warm water will help the oats cook faster if you’re in a hurry.
